> Log Message:
> -----------
> Enhance mouse highlighting the problem was nicely explained by Brice Figureau
> here:
> http://www.nabble.com/Really-slow-mouse-highlighting.-to15756056.html
>
> The fix is to immediatly process X events if there is only a small
> (25) number of them to handle.
Hmm. Looks like there is still a problem that needs fixing: Do
bash$ while true; do cat /var/log/message; done
in a tab. Then open a new tab, or switch to a new tab. It's a few
seconds before mrxvt responds. (Once mrxvt switches to the new tab, it
responds promptly to events).
